How does the Equalizer compare to Unblush?
Re: Anyone try the Equalizer gumball yet?
Posted: Wed Mar 07, 2012 9:19 pm
by Autumn
rfnandkcn wrote:How does the Equalizer compare to Unblush?
I have both. I was using Unblush under foundation sort of like a primer powder. It is sheer and has the texture of Perfecturing Powder (with a sheer green tint).
I really prefer the Equalizer. It neutralizes, more coverage, better finish. WHEN the equalizer becomes available I will buy the largest size.
You could probably wear Equalizer on its own or maybe even over foundation. I am the lightest neutral (or lightest warm) shade in foundation.
